What Is IoT? (Internet of Things)

IoT is the foundation of modern connected ecosystems. It connects physical devices—sensors, machines, wearables, and appliances—to the cloud or a local server to collect and transmit data.

IoT at a Glance

  • Devices capture data (temperature, movement, location, usage behaviour).
  • Data is sent to the cloud using Wi-Fi, BLE, LoRaWAN, cellular, or other protocols.
  • Processing and analysis happen externally, not within the device.
  • IoT enables visibility, monitoring, and basic automation — but the intelligence lives somewhere else, usually in the cloud or a mobile app.

Common IoT Use Cases

  • Smart home sensors
  • Environmental monitoring
  • Asset tracking
  • Smart meters
  • Consumer wearables

What Is AIoT? (Artificial Intelligence of Things)

AIoT is the next phase of IoT evolution. It brings artificial intelligence directly into the device or edge gateway, enabling real-time decision-making without relying on cloud processing.

How AIoT Enhances IoT

  • Devices analyze data locally
  • Systems predict failures before they occur
  • Algorithms detect anomalies, patterns, and trends
  • Devices can act autonomously, even offline

This shift dramatically improves speed, efficiency, and automation.

AIoT Use Cases

  • Predictive maintenance in machines
  • Smart cameras with onboard vision models
  • Energy optimization using AI algorithms
  • Real-time anomaly detection for safety systems

What Is IIoT? (Industrial Internet of Things)

IIoT brings IoT principles into industrial, mission-critical environments where reliability is not optional.

Also known as Industry 4.0, IIoT integrates devices with PLCs, SCADA, MES systems, industrial networks, and automation layers — engineered for extreme durability and precision.

What Makes IIoT Different?

  • High uptime and redundancy
  • Low latency, real-time control
  • Harsh-environment hardware (dust, vibration, heat)
  • Safety-certified communication (CAN, Modbus, EtherCAT, OPC-UA)
  • Seamless integration with existing industrial infrastructure

IIoT doesn’t just monitor — it transforms operations with scalability, traceability, and operational intelligence.

IIoT Use Cases

  • Smart factories & production lines
  • Industrial robotics
  • Oil & gas monitoring
  • Energy grid management
  • Logistics & fleet automation

IoT vs AIoT vs IIoT — Key Differences

Evolution Overview

Technology Primary Focus Intelligence Level Typical Use
IoT Connectivity & data collection Low Consumer devices, monitoring systems
AIoT Local intelligence & automation Medium–High Predictive analytics, smart sensors, edge AI
IIoT Industrial-grade reliability High Factories, energy, logistics, automation

Simple Evolution Flow

  • IoT → Connect & collect data
  • AIoT → Analyze & act intelligently
  • IIoT → Scale with industrial reliability & safety

These aren’t competing technologies — they build on each other, creating a complete digital ecosystem for the modern world.
